Using a Virtual Private Network (VPN)

A VPN is described as one of the most common and effective tools for bypassing geo-restrictions. The core function of a VPN is to encrypt a user's internet traffic and route it through a server located in a different geographic region. When a user connects to a VPN server in a specific country, the websites they visit see the IP address of the VPN server rather than the user's real IP address. This allows users to appear as if they are browsing from the server's location, thereby gaining access to content or services that are restricted to that region.

For example, if a service is only available in the UK, a user could connect to a UK-based VPN server to gain access. The source material notes that VPNs are particularly user-friendly, often featuring easy-to-use applications for desktop and mobile devices. They also provide robust security and privacy features through encryption and IP masking.

However, the sources also highlight significant limitations. Some websites, particularly streaming platforms, actively block traffic originating from known VPN IP addresses. This means users may need to find a VPN service that is not blacklisted. Furthermore, the quality of VPN services varies considerably. Free VPNs are often slower and may offer weaker security features compared to paid services. The source material advises that for serious use, a reliable paid VPN is a more solid choice, as paid services typically offer faster speeds and better security.

Utilising Proxy Servers

Proxy servers function similarly to VPNs in that they mask a user's real IP address by routing traffic through an intermediary server. When a user connects to a proxy, the proxy server acts as a go-between for the user and the website. The website then sees the IP address of the proxy server, not the user's original IP.

The source material details several types of proxies: * Residential proxies: Assigned to real devices, making them harder for websites to detect and block. * Datacenter proxies: Faster and cheaper, but easier for websites to identify and block. * Rotating proxies: These automatically change the IP address at regular intervals, which is useful for avoiding repeated bans during activities like web scraping.

Proxies are noted as a common method for bypassing IP bans, especially for tasks like web scraping or managing multiple accounts. However, the sources caution that free proxies are often slow, overused, and already flagged by many platforms, leading to instant re-bans. For stable and effective access, the use of high-quality, reliable proxies is recommended.

Employing Anti-Detect Browsers

Anti-detect browsers, such as Multilogin, represent a more advanced method for bypassing restrictions. Unlike VPNs or proxies that primarily mask the IP address, anti-detect browsers are designed to control the entire browser fingerprint. Websites detect more than just an IP address; they also analyse data such as browser version, cookies, canvas and WebGL fingerprints, device type, language, and time zone.

An anti-detect browser creates unique browser profiles that isolate all this data, making each profile appear as a distinct, genuine user. This technology can be integrated with proxies, allowing users to operate from different IP addresses and environments with enhanced privacy. The sources indicate that tools like Multilogin are valuable for bypassing both IP bans and browser fingerprint bans. When a website issues a permanent ban and tracks users through multiple data points, simply changing the IP address is insufficient. An anti-detect browser, combined with a proxy, can create a new, undetectable browsing environment.

Diagnosing "The Site Can’t Be Reached"

This error typically indicates network, DNS, or SSL problems, or that the site is down. The sources recommend a series of safe fixes: * Check the URL and try switching between HTTP and HTTPS. * Refresh the page. * Try another network, such as a mobile hotspot. * Reboot the router. * Change DNS settings (e.g., to 1.1.1.1 or 8.8.8.8), flush the DNS, and clear the browser cache. * Disable browser extensions or VPNs temporarily to check for conflicts. * Check the system clock and look for SSL warnings. * If the issue persists, check the site's status page or WHOIS information to see if the domain has expired.

Understanding "ERRTIMEDOUT"

This error occurs when the browser waits for a response from the server, but the server does not reply in time. This is usually a network connectivity issue between the user and the server.

Unblocking a Website from Restricted Lists

If a website is blocked by a work/school network, parental controls, or an ISP, the first step is to identify the source of the restriction. For work or school networks, the user should contact the administrator, as using circumvention tools may violate policy. For parental controls or OS/browser blocklists, the rule can be removed through the appropriate settings, with the owner's permission. If the restriction is a government or ISP block, and the user's activity is lawful (e.g., testing or compliance work), accessing the site from an allowed region is the solution.
